St. Kitts & Nevis’ Prime Minister has signed an agreement on Visa Exemption for Holders of Ordinary Passports with the Republic of Ghana.
Saint Kitts and Nevis and Ghana signed a reciprocal visa waiver agreement for holders of Diplomatic and Official/Service Passports in November 2018. The Hon. Dr. Terrance Drew noted that the agreement strengthens practical connectivity between the two nations.
The agreement removed visa requirements for holders of ordinary passports travelling between Saint Kitts and Nevis and Ghana. The measure is expected to facilitate easier travel and expand opportunities for tourism, business, cultural exchange, and educational cooperation.
This new stage, which extends the arrangement to holders of regular passports, represents another important step in deepening people-to-people connections and cooperation between the two nations.
